CSS之浮动 float

浮动

使用float属性来设置元素的浮动,可选值:

  • none 默认值,元素不浮动
  • left 元素向左浮动
  • right 元素向右浮动

浮动的特点:

  1. 浮动元素脱离文档流向左侧右侧移动,但是不会走出父元素。
  2. 会按顺序,不会超过它前边的兄弟元素。
  3. 浮动元素不会盖住文字。

浮动的功能:目前来说,可以用来让页面上的元素水平排列。

脱离文档流的特点:

对于块元素:块元素不再独占一行,大小默认是被内容撑开;

对于行元素:行内元素是不能设置大小的,但是脱离文档流之后,特点跟块元素一样了。

总的来说,脱离文档流以后可以理解为不再区分块和行。

猜你喜欢

转载自www.cnblogs.com/xiaoran991/p/12449911.html